全球碳纖維建築維修市場需求預計將從2022年的1,082.8億美元達到2030年近2,547.9億美元的市場規模,2023-2030年研究期間CAGR為11.29%。
碳纖維建築修復涉及使用碳纖維增強聚合物(CFRP)來加強和修復各種建築應用中的結構部件。這是一種用於加固混凝土、鋼材或其他遭受損壞、退化或需要額外支撐的結構元件的技術。
碳纖維建築維修市場受到各種推動其成長和採用的因素的推動。全球老化的基礎設施需要維護,從而推動了對有效修復方法的需求,其中碳纖維作為現代解決方案脫穎而出。其永續性、輕質特性和耐用性與人們對永續建築實踐的日益關注相一致,吸引了尋求環保修復方案的行業。碳纖維卓越的強度、耐用性和抗震能力使其成為高應力環境下加強結構的有吸引力的選擇。雖然初始投資可能較高,但透過減少維護和延長結構壽命而實現的長期成本效率對旨在節省生命週期成本的企業有吸引力。碳纖維材料和應用技術的進步提高了修復效率,滿足嚴格的安全標準和監管要求。此外,碳纖維修復的非侵入性性質可以最大程度地減少營運中斷,這對於需要在維修過程中盡量減少停機時間的行業來說是一個關鍵因素。全球範圍內不斷擴大的建築和基礎設施行業推動了對創新和高效維修解決方案的需求,隨著各行業尋求永續、經濟高效且持久的方法來維護和修復基礎設施,推動了碳纖維建築維修市場的成長。

The global demand for Carbon Fiber Construction Repair Market is presumed to reach the market size of nearly USD 254.79 BN by 2030 from USD 108.28 BN in 2022 with a CAGR of 11.29% under the study period of 2023 - 2030.
Carbon fiber construction repair involves the use of carbon fiber reinforced polymers (CFRP) to strengthen and repair structural components in various construction applications. It's a technique used to reinforce concrete, steel, or other structural elements that have experienced damage, degradation, or require additional support.
The carbon fiber construction repair market is bolstered by various factors propelling its growth and adoption. Aging infrastructure globally demands maintenance, driving the need for effective repair methods, where carbon fiber stands out as a modern solution. Its sustainability, lightweight properties, and durability align with the increasing focus on sustainable construction practices, attracting industries seeking environmentally friendly repair options. Carbon fiber's exceptional strength, durability, and seismic resilience make it an attractive choice for reinforcing structures in high-stress environments. While the initial investment might be higher, the long-term cost efficiency through reduced maintenance and extended structure life appeals to businesses aiming for lifecycle cost savings. Advancements in carbon fiber materials and application techniques improve repair efficiency, meeting stringent safety standards and regulatory requirements. Additionally, the non-intrusive nature of carbon fiber repair minimizes operational disruptions, a crucial factor in industries requiring minimal downtime during repairs. The expanding construction and infrastructure sectors globally fuel the demand for innovative and efficient repair solutions, driving the growth of the carbon fiber construction repair market as industries seek sustainable, cost-effective, and durable methods to maintain and rehabilitate infrastructure.

The research report also covers the comprehensive profiles of the key players in the market and an in-depth view of the competitive landscape worldwide. The major players in the carbon fiber construction repair market include SIKA AG (Switzerland), Mapei SpA (Italy), Fosroc Inc. (UAE), Master Builders Solutions (Germany), Critica Infrastructure (US), AB-SCHOMBURG Yapi Kimyasallari A.S. (Turkey), Dowaksa (UAE), Dextra Group (Thailand), Rhino Carbon Fiber Reinforcement Products (US), Mitsubishi Chemical Corporation (Japan), Toray Industries Inc. (Japan), Simpson Strong-Tie Company Inc. (US), Antop Global Technology Co., Ltd. (China), Sireg Geotech S.r.l. (Italy), and Chomarat Group (US).
